What the vulnerability does

01Description

WBCE CMS is a content management system. Prior to version 1.6.4, a low-privileged user in WBCE CMS can escalate their privileges to the Administrators group by manipulating the groups[] parameter in the /admin/users/save.php request. The UI restricts users to assigning only their existing group, but server-side validation is missing, allowing attackers to overwrite their group membership and obtain full administrative access. This results in a complete compromise of the CMS. This issue has been patched in version 1.6.4.
